Exeter City F.C. have announced that young goalkeeper Harry Lee has signed a fresh one-year contract, securing his place as a Grecian until the end of the 2024/25 season.

The Rising Star

Loan Spells: Harry Lee, just 19 years old, had an impressive 2023/24 season on loan. He first shone at Weston-super-Mare, keeping eight clean sheets in 20 appearances. Later, a second loan spell at Salisbury was cut short due to a broken arm.
Injury: Harry Lee, has recovered from his broken arm he suffered at Salisbury. So Lee is ready to be part of Gary Caldwell’s squad for the upcoming pre-season schedule, which kicks off on July 9 at Tiverton Town.

Lee’s Words

I knew as soon as I was offered it that I was going to sign. This is the best place to play my football, and I can just focus on my game now. I’ve been fortunate to work with an amazing group of goalkeepers, learning from Vil and Shaun’s professionalism.

I’ll likely go out on loan again, but pre-season here is my chance to impress the gaffer and Kev [Miller, GK Coach]. I’ll give my best so that when I return, I can break into the first team.

Manager’s Perspective

Gary Caldwell emphasised Lee’s potential:

Harry has huge potential, and he still needs to work hard to kick-start his career. We’ll look to loan him out again for game time, but we believe he can fulfil that potential this season.
